Q: Fan-out is backing up after a recovery — what now?

A: The Hollowpine notifier applies backpressure when subscriber queues exceed 10k messages. Don't raise the limit. Drain the dead-letter topic, then restart the fan-out workers one shard at a time. Restarting the coordinator requires recovery mode, which prompts for the passphrase listed below.

unlock words, fawig-bagef: olidor-holir-istox-holath-tamys-quenion-giliel

# Quotaforge per-tenant rate limits — release notes for env config
# Each tenant's request ceiling is computed from QUOTA_BASE_RPS multiplied
# by the tier factor in QUOTA_TIER_MAP. Overrides live in the admin console,
# not here. Release manager: bump QUOTA_SCHEMA_VERSION whenever the map
# format changes, or rollout validation fails. The quota ledger service
# authenticates with a shared credential, which must be set on the next line:

sealed setting: ARCHIVE_KEY3=c1f

# ChipGate Reader — Environments

ChipGate is the ingest service for marathon timing-chip reads at Larkfield-hosted events. Plugin authors should target the sandbox environment, which replays recorded chip passes from past races at configurable speed; no live hardware is involved. Staging connects to a single physical mat in our test lab and is reset nightly. Production is locked down and plugins must be certified before deployment there. Each environment exposes the same plugin API surface but differs in limits and timeouts, shown below.

config for kajeg-kahog:
WENIX_LOG_LEVEL=debug
WENIX_METRICS_HOST=metrics.wenix.qirvansys.corp
WENIX_POOL_SIZE=4